Samsung Galaxy S25 Ultra has an overall score of 90.7, which is just a bit better than Xiaomi Mi 10T Pro's general score of 90. The Samsung Galaxy S25 Ultra is a incredibly lighter and way thinner phone than Xiaomi Mi 10T Pro. Both phones in this comparison use Android operating system, but the Samsung Galaxy S25 Ultra has the newer 14 version while Xiaomi Mi 10T Pro has Android 10, so it provides you some nice extra features.
The Xiaomi Mi 10T Pro features a very superior hardware performance than Galaxy S25 Ultra, although it has less RAM, they both have a Octa-Core CPU. The Galaxy S25 Ultra counts with a more vivid screen than Xiaomi Mi 10T Pro, because it has a better count of pixels per screen inch, a higher resolution of 1440 x 3088, way more brightness and a little bigger display.
Samsung Galaxy S25 Ultra counts with a slightly better camera than Xiaomi Mi 10T Pro, and although they both have the same 30 frames per second video frame rate, a F1.7 camera aperture and the same 7680x4320 video resolution, the Samsung Galaxy S25 Ultra also has a larger back camera sensor taking more light and vivid colors and a lot more megapixels camera in the back.
Galaxy S25 Ultra has a much bigger storage capacity to install games and applications than Xiaomi Mi 10T Pro, because it has 256 GB internal storage. The Galaxy S25 Ultra counts with a battery lifetime that's just as good as the Xiaomi Mi 10T Pro one.
